The Importance of Shared Rituals
Whether it involves weekly date nights, annual vacations, or special celebrations—community rituals help strengthen the relationship. By spending time together regularly and shaping special moments together, the routine is broken. Such rituals not only provide variety but also create a sense of anticipation and reinforce the bond. Moreover, they promote trust and communication between partners, which are essential for any relationship.
Also use small gestures to establish tradition-based rituals. For instance, one could introduce a monthly cooking of a new dish or attending a cultural event. Such activities promote not only togetherness but also learning from one another. Sharing cultural backgrounds and traditions can also foster understanding and tolerance. When both partners are willing to engage in these experiences, the relationship can grow on a deeper level.
Traditions do not always have to be glamorous or extravagant. Often, it's the simple things that make the difference. A weekly movie night or a favorite spot in a café where you regularly go for breakfast can be just as significant. These small rituals can become something great as they create space for communication and interaction.
Cultural Values in Love
Cultural values play a significant role in how couples assess situations and interact with each other. By knowing and respecting your cultural differences, you can avoid conflicts and minimize misunderstandings. This often manifests in how you demonstrate to your partner that you appreciate and understand them. Shared cultural practices, such as celebrations or family gatherings, provide you with opportunities to strengthen your bond.
An example of this is celebrating a traditional event, which not only celebrates cultural identity but also builds a bridge between partners. For instance, by participating in your partner's customs, you show respect and interest in their roots. This can lead to a deep connection that strengthens love and builds trust.
